Lady Mariners lose two to Farmington
Game 1: UMF 5 MMA 2 (8 innings)
The Lady Mariners fell to 6-9 overall and 4-9 in the NAC with a 5-2 loss in extra innings to UMaine Farmington on Wednesday afternoon at Ritchie Field. Farmington hurler Sarah Defilipp (Brewer, ME) picked up the win for the Beavers, giving up 10 hits and two runs over eight innings. Amanda Barker (Waterville, ME) was the hard luck loser again for the Lady Mariners who held at 1-0 lead through six innings but gave up the tying run in the top of the 7th before losing the game in the 8th inning. Barker scattered seven hits and two walks over the eight innings and struck out eight batters.
Hillary Arris (Falmouth, ME) led the way for MMA at the plate going 2 for 4 with a run scored and a triple. Amanda Barker and Megan Russell (Dixfield, ME) each had one hit for MMA while Brittany Hunt (pictured left) had one hit and an RBI.
Lauren Overlook (Belfast, ME) led the Farmington offense with a 2 for 4 afternoon including one run, two RBI’s and a big double put the game away in the last inning. Breanna Conners (Madison, ME) went 1 for 3 in the game with an RBI while Megan Goodrow (Oakland, ME) went 1 for 4 with an RBI. With the win, Farmington improves to 7-2 overall and 5-0 in NAC play.
Game 2: UMF 7 MMA 1
Maine Maritime dropped to 6-10 (4-10 NAC) on the season after falling to UMF 7-1. UMF held a 1-0 advantage going into the fourth inning before erupting for six runs and taking a 7-0 advantage before eventually winning 7-1. MMA got a solid pitching effort from freshman Danielle Richard (Milford, ME) but five unearned runs in the fourth inning put the game out of reach. Liz Bergeron (Milford, ME) got the win for the Beavers pitching seven innings while giving up five hits and striking out six. Richard scattered eight hits while striking out five for the Lady Mariners.
Amanda Barker (Waterville, ME) went 2 for 4 from the plate while Brittany Hunt (Hickory, NC) went 1 for 3 with a run scored in the loss. Pitcher Danielle Richard fell to 1-4 on the season. McKell Barnes (Brunswick, ME) led the way for UMF at the plate going 2 for 3 with an RBI while Kasey McPhail (Benton, ME) went 1 for 2 with and RBI and a run scored. UMF improves to 8-2 and 6-0 in the NAC with the double-header sweep of MMA.
